Transaction 2a503927ccac9cdf75ea31335210f33f07eff777c63244cb2c7abe20d8198d76
1 Input
2 Outputs
- 2a503927ccac9cdf75ea31335210f33f07eff777c63244cb2c7abe20d8198d76:0
- 2a503927ccac9cdf75ea31335210f33f07eff777c63244cb2c7abe20d8198d76:1
value 2638300
address 123M8ptgAiywM8GebsnxKKV4rrX4mfpAyY
value 913005
address 1PMxpsGNAvc2Rrq2TQXYQtvAcTheZonVQa